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H v3 15/23] memory: move address_space_memory and address_space_io out of memory core
Date: Tue,  9 Oct 2012 18:32:40 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1349800368-15228-16-git-send-email-avi@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1349800368-15228-1-git-send-email-avi@redhat.com>

With this change, memory.c no longer knows anything about special address
spaces, so it is prepared for AddressSpace based DMA.

---
 exec-memory.h |  6 ------
 exec.c        |  9 +++++++--
 memory.c      | 16 ----------------
 3 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 24 deletions(-)

diff --git a/exec-memory.h b/exec-memory.h
index 1cd92ee..6707e40 100644
--- a/exec-memory.h
+++ b/exec-memory.h
@@ -33,12 +33,6 @@ MemoryRegion *get_system_memory(void);
  */
 MemoryRegion *get_system_io(void);
 
-/* Set the root memory region.  This region is the system memory map. */
-void set_system_memory_map(MemoryRegion *mr);
-
-/* Set the I/O memory region.  This region is the I/O memory map. */
-void set_system_io_map(MemoryRegion *mr);
-
 #endif
 
 #endif
diff --git a/exec.c b/exec.c
index 2ee0f89..8b67b8f 100644
--- a/exec.c
+++ b/exec.c
@@ -116,6 +116,9 @@
 static MemoryRegion *system_memory;
 static MemoryRegion *system_io;
 
+static AddressSpace address_space_io;
+static AddressSpace address_space_memory;
+
 MemoryRegion io_mem_ram, io_mem_rom, io_mem_unassigned, io_mem_notdirty;
 static MemoryRegion io_mem_subpage_ram;
 
@@ -3243,11 +3246,13 @@ static void memory_map_init(void)
 {
     system_memory = g_malloc(sizeof(*system_memory));
     memory_region_init(system_memory, "system", INT64_MAX);
-    set_system_memory_map(system_memory);
+    address_space_init(&address_space_memory, system_memory);
+    address_space_memory.name = "memory";
 
     system_io = g_malloc(sizeof(*system_io));
     memory_region_init(system_io, "io", 65536);
-    set_system_io_map(system_io);
+    address_space_init(&address_space_io, system_io);
+    address_space_io.name = "I/O";
 
     memory_listener_register(&core_memory_listener, system_memory);
     memory_listener_register(&io_memory_listener, system_io);
diff --git a/memory.c b/memory.c
index d829f67..49a6ecc 100644
--- a/memory.c
+++ b/memory.c
@@ -364,8 +364,6 @@ static void access_with_adjusted_size(target_phys_addr_t addr,
     }
 }
 
-static AddressSpace address_space_memory;
-
 static const MemoryRegionPortio *find_portio(MemoryRegion *mr, uint64_t offset,
                                              unsigned width, bool write)
 {
@@ -454,8 +452,6 @@ static void memory_region_iorange_destructor(IORange *iorange)
     .destructor = memory_region_iorange_destructor,
 };
 
-static AddressSpace address_space_io;
-
 static AddressSpace *memory_region_to_address_space(MemoryRegion *mr)
 {
     AddressSpace *as;
@@ -1545,18 +1541,6 @@ void address_space_init(AddressSpace *as, MemoryRegion *root)
     memory_region_transaction_commit();
 }
 
-void set_system_memory_map(MemoryRegion *mr)
-{
-    address_space_init(&address_space_memory, mr);
-    address_space_memory.name = "memory";
-}
-
-void set_system_io_map(MemoryRegion *mr)
-{
-    address_space_init(&address_space_io, mr);
-    address_space_io.name = "I/O";
-}
-
 uint64_t io_mem_read(MemoryRegion *mr, target_phys_addr_t addr, unsigned size)
 {
     return memory_region_dispatch_read(mr, addr, size);
